On this day in 1942, the temperature climbed to a calendar-day record 79 degrees.
It matched the highest temperature observed so late in the year. It was part of a five-day warm period with highs of at least 69 degrees from Nov. 17 to Nov. 21.

Here are other notables from this date:
- Average high: 57
- Average low: 40
- Record high: 79 (1942)
- Record low: 20 (1901)
- Record rainfall: 1.83 inches (1952)
- Record snowfall: 0.5 inches (1961)
